引言
在现代网络环境中,网络加速与安全是每个用户都非常关心的话题。Clash 是一款非常流行的网络代理工具,能够有效地提升网络访问速度,尤其是在某些网络环境下使用虚拟机来共享主机的 Clash 配置,能够达到更好的效果。本文将详细探讨如何在虚拟机中共享主机的 Clash 配置,包括安装步骤、配置指南及常见问题解答。
1. 什么是Clash?
Clash 是一个开源的代理工具,能够实现多种代理协议的支持,如 Vmess、Vless、Trojan 等。其主要功能包括:
- 流量转发:支持将网络流量通过不同的节点进行转发。
- 策略路由:可以根据自定义的策略选择最优的节点。
- 支持多平台:可以在多种操作系统上运行,包括 Windows、Linux 和 macOS。
2. 虚拟机概述
虚拟机是一种可以在物理主机上创建多个虚拟环境的技术,允许用户在不同的操作系统上运行应用程序。在网络设置方面,使用虚拟机可以更加灵活地配置网络环境,从而更好地利用 Clash 的功能。
3. 在虚拟机中安装Clash的步骤
3.1 安装虚拟机
选择一个适合的虚拟机软件,如 VMware 或 VirtualBox,根据官方文档进行安装。
3.2 创建虚拟机
- 打开虚拟机软件,选择“创建新虚拟机”。
- 选择合适的操作系统(如 Ubuntu 或 Windows)。
- 配置虚拟机的硬件设置,例如内存、CPU等。
3.3 安装操作系统
通过 ISO 镜像文件安装所选择的操作系统。完成后,启动虚拟机。
3.4 安装Clash
- 下载 Clash 的最新版本。
- 根据操作系统进行安装,通常可以直接使用命令行或图形界面进行安装。
3.5 配置Clash
- 打开 Clash 的配置文件,通常是
config.yaml
,添加所需的代理节点信息。 - 配置策略路由,根据需要选择代理节点。
4. 虚拟机共享主机Clash的配置方法
4.1 配置网络适配器
在虚拟机设置中,确保选择合适的网络适配器类型,推荐使用“桥接模式”以实现更好的网络共享效果。
4.2 共享主机的Clash配置
- 将主机上的 Clash 配置文件复制到虚拟机中。
- 确保虚拟机中安装的 Clash 使用相同的配置文件,并设置为与主机共享网络。
5. 优化网络设置
- 定期更新 Clash 配置,添加新的代理节点。
- 使用负载均衡策略,确保在多个节点间合理分配流量。
6. 常见问题解答
6.1 Clash怎么使用?
Clash 使用简单,首先需要配置好 config.yaml
文件,添加需要的代理节点,然后启动 Clash,通过系统托盘图标进行控制和监测。
6.2 虚拟机中如何解决网络不通的问题?
确保虚拟机的网络设置正确,建议使用桥接模式,并确认虚拟机可以获取到主机的网络配置。此外,检查防火墙设置,确保未阻止相关流量。
6.3 Clash支持哪些协议?
Clash 支持多种协议,包括 HTTP、HTTPS、SOCKS5、Vmess、Vless 等。
6.4 Clash配置文件怎么写?
Clash 的配置文件 config.yaml
包含了代理节点、规则、策略等内容,用户可以根据自己的需求进行相应配置,确保格式正确。
6.5 如何在虚拟机中更改Clash配置?
只需打开虚拟机中对应的 config.yaml
文件,修改完毕后重启 Clash 服务即可。
结论
在虚拟机中共享主机的 Clash 配置不仅能够提升网络速度,还能确保网络连接的安全性和稳定性。通过上述指南,相信用户能够顺利地进行安装与配置,为自己的网络环境带来优化。